Qaitbay Citadel, Alexandria, Egypt, Qaitbay Citadel is located on the Mediterranean coast, and enjoys stunning views of the sea and the city.
landmark landmarks Egypt natural views Landscape Nile River buildings sky clouds city tourism Bridges towers city view modern city city buildings town street view Stanley Bridge Alexandria Qaitbay Citadel